https://repository.esi-sba.dz/jspui/handle/123456789/814| Title: | Optimizing LLM Integration Patterns in Enterprise Applications. A Comparative Study of REST, MCP, and Streaming Protocols |
| Authors: | AKERMI, YAhia ABderaouf |
| Keywords: | Large Language Models REST APIs Message Control Protocols Streaming Protocols Enterprise Applications Integration Patterns |
| Issue Date: | 2025 |
| Abstract: | Large Language Models (LLMs) have revolutionized natural language processing, enabling a wide range of applications in enterprise environments. However, the integration of LLMs into enterprise systems presents unique challenges, particularly in selecting the most efficient communication protocol for deployment. This thesis investigates and compares three integration patterns—REST APIs, Message Control Protocols (MCP), and Streaming Protocols— focusing on their performance, scalability, and suitability for enterprise applications. The study begins by exploring the architectural foundations of LLMs, including attention mechanisms and transformer-based models, to establish a technical context. It then evaluates the three integration patterns across key metrics such as latency, throughput, resource utilization, and adaptability to real-time and batch processing scenarios. The analysis is supported by experimental results derived from deploying LLMs in simulated enterprise environments. This thesis also examines the trade-offs between protocol simplicity, parallelization capabilities, and real-time responsiveness, providing actionable insights for enterprise decisionmakers. By synthesizing these findings, the research highlights best practices for optimizing LLM integration and offers a roadmap for future developments in enterprise AI systems |
| Description: | Supervisor : Pr. SERIAI Abdelhak-Djamel /Supervisor : Pr. AMAR BENSABER Djamel |
| URI: | https://repository.esi-sba.dz/jspui/handle/123456789/814 |
| Appears in Collections: | Master |
| File | Description | Size | Format | |
|---|---|---|---|---|
| master-thesis-final-1-1.pdf | 59,91 kB | Adobe PDF | View/Open |
Items in DSpace are protected by copyright, with all rights reserved, unless otherwise indicated.